Gainz is built around review, not magic. Import what you have, declare what you hold, review what is missing, then generate a packet that shows both results and open questions.
Load exchange CSVs or demo data. Review warnings and source overlaps before relying on reports.
Enter current holdings. Gainz compares declared holdings to imported buys, sells, sends, receives, and lots.
Gainz applies FIFO automatically to supported earlier lots. Review only the quantity that still lacks basis.
Scan by reference, confirm filed totals, and keep prior-year evidence separate from calculations.
Select a treatment, review its exact impact, apply it only with support, then preview and export the packet.
`FOR_CPAS.md` and `CPA_HANDOFF.md` explain status, review order, and taxpayer questions.
`PACKET_STATUS.md` and the work order list unresolved issues instead of hiding them.
Copied files, reference-only evidence, missing paths, sizes, and hashes are itemized.
Workbook, Form 8949-style CSVs, holdings reconciliation, import warnings, and tax evidence inventory.
